Q: What is Fajr time in Parramatta?

A: Fajr time in Parramatta is 4:06 AM that includes 4 Rakats, 2 Farz and 2 Sunnah. Fajr time in Parramatta lasts until sunrise at 5:30 AM.

Q: When is Zuhr time in Parramatta?

A: Zuhr time in Parramatta is 11:45 AM. Zuhr prayer involves 4 Sunnah, 4 Farz, 2 Sunnah, and 2 nafl rakats. Parramatta Zuhr time ends before Asr at 3:18 PM.

Q: What is Asr time in Parramatta?

A: Asr time in Parramatta starts at 3:18 PM and comprises 4 Sunnat and 4 Farz rakats. Asr time in ends before Maghrib prayer at 6:00 PM.

Q: When is Maghrib time in Parramatta?

A: Maghrib time in Parramatta is 6:00 PM, including 3 Farz, 2 Sunnat, and 2 Nafl rakats. Parramatta Maghrib time ends before Isha at 7:20 PM.

Q: What is Isha time in Parramatta?

A: Isha time in Parramatta is 7:20 PM. Isha prayer consists of 4 Sunnah, 4 Farz, 2 Sunnah, 2 Nafl, 3 Witr, and 2 Nafl rakats. Parramatta Isha time ends before Fajr at 4:06 AM.
